Todays mix gives itself over to the Jazz Funk side of things and one of the godfathers of the genre... Ramsey Lewis! Active from the 50's and forming the acclaimed Ramsey Lewis jazz trio in the 60's he crossed over in the 70's and 80's to produce some of the best Jazz Funk tunes out there. The Chicago native is still active at 83 years old! Here's a selection of my favourites of that era.
We kick off with his 1974 collaboration with Earth Wind and Fire with Sun Goddess, there's the equally funky Tequila Mockingbird, we've another collaboration in Spring High- this time with Stevie Wonder, we've a sublime ballad in Love Notes and end on his 80's version of a 60's hit - Les Fleur... plus more!

Back again and holding up the Brit flag for another trip down memory lane with some essential British soul from the late 80's and 90's. Moving away slightly from the earlier Jazz Funk themed mixes I've done previously with some signature tunes here such as Soul II Soul's classic summer groove Keep On Movin' followed by some of our big crossover artists such as Jaki Graham, Loose Ends and D'Influence. Central line's Walking Into Sunshine was a summer anthem too back then and Rick Clarke's I Really Wanna Be With You was frequently played on UK pirate radio airwaves at the time. 

Max Beesley's earlier collaboration with Omar on Painful Truth is a great track with a nice jazz feel along with Young Disciples and US vocalist Carleen Anderson showing what can be done by independent labels such as Acid Jazz back then. Lots of good music all on independent labels the way it should be! Max later went on to be become an actor and star in Hotel Babylon, Mad Dogs and more notably Suits which also stared a newly appointed Duchess of Sussex no less!

Also in the mix we have Lynden David Hall's timeless Sexy Cinderella sounding a lot like D'Angelo and just as talented, Don-E with his own collaboration with the aforementioned D'Angelo showing what depth of quality and abundance of talent we had right here in the UK

#TheSoulMixtape Spotlight on Mtume-Lucas Productions

  
Reggie Lucas, one half of the famed Mtume-Lucas production team, passed away recently and I decided to highlight just how many classic soul tracks he helped write and produce along with James Mtume. Truth be told, this mix could have lasted at least double its length and still had tunes to spare, but condensed this mix to some faves and rarities.

From being a leading member of both Miles Davis and Roberta Flack's band, he went on to great success with James Mtume, writing and producing great LP's for the likes of Flack, Stephanie Mills, Phyllis Hyman and more as well as being a member of the Bands Mtume and Sunfire. Reggie went solo in the 80's producing many pop hits as well as Madonna's debut LP, but his hook up with Mtume, who he worked with in Miles band, is my favorite period for me with regard to his work.
